Transaction 0895f37a68d0004475ce26cdab8cb88a32390df4efceab056f663120caf94571

1 Input
2 Outputs
  • 0895f37a68d0004475ce26cdab8cb88a32390df4efceab056f663120caf94571:0
  • value  3575956
    address  1KXeUD8W8TtigrmFKd3DAFHMGj4v9Q43uK
  • 0895f37a68d0004475ce26cdab8cb88a32390df4efceab056f663120caf94571:1
  • value  1407507
    address  1JzzKa2zDmJ6So2jrRwtvQATuZneKGbQ4B